Oil production reaches 1.2 million barrels per day

The Daily Journal — Venezuela’s Acting President Delcy Rodríguez said on Monday that the economic impact of the June 24 earthquakes remained “localized” and stated that the country’s main sources of revenue continue to grow, including oil production, which she said has reached 1.2 million barrels per day. Reconstruction exceeds Venezuela’s fiscal capacity, José Guerra warns

The Daily Journal — Rebuilding the areas devastated by the June 24 earthquakes exceeds the Venezuelan government’s fiscal capacity and will require the country to secure extraordinary sources of financing to cover an investment that could reach $15 billion, economist José Guerra said.
